Google has disclosed CVE-2026-5886, a high-severity out-of-bounds read vulnerability in Chromium's WebAudio component that specifically affects macOS systems. This memory safety flaw in a core browser component demonstrates how even familiar web technologies can become significant security risks when implementation details go wrong.
Technical Details of the Vulnerability
The vulnerability exists within Chromium's WebAudio implementation, specifically in how audio buffers are processed on macOS. An out-of-bounds read occurs when the browser attempts to access memory outside the allocated buffer boundaries during audio processing operations. This type of vulnerability can potentially leak sensitive information from browser memory, though Google's advisory doesn't specify whether this particular flaw enables arbitrary code execution.
WebAudio is a fundamental web technology that provides sophisticated audio processing capabilities directly within browsers. It's used by countless websites for everything from simple sound effects to complex music applications and gaming audio. The fact that such a core component contains a memory safety issue highlights the ongoing challenges in securing complex browser architectures.
Impact Assessment and Risk Analysis
CVE-2026-5886 affects Chrome and other Chromium-based browsers on macOS systems. The vulnerability's impact is limited to macOS due to platform-specific implementation details in Chromium's audio stack. Windows and Linux users are not affected by this particular flaw, though they should remain vigilant about other security updates.
The out-of-bounds read nature of this vulnerability means attackers could potentially access sensitive information stored in browser memory. This might include authentication tokens, session data, or other confidential information that happens to be adjacent to the affected audio buffers in memory. While less immediately dangerous than remote code execution vulnerabilities, information disclosure flaws can serve as stepping stones in sophisticated attack chains.
Patch Status and Update Guidance
Google has released patches for CVE-2026-5886 in Chrome stable channel updates. Users should immediately update to the latest version of Chrome available for macOS. The update process is straightforward:
- Click the three-dot menu in Chrome's upper-right corner
- Navigate to Help > About Google Chrome
- The browser will automatically check for and install any available updates
- Restart Chrome to complete the update process
For enterprise deployments, administrators should push the latest Chrome updates through their standard patch management systems. The vulnerability's macOS-specific nature means Windows and Linux deployments don't require emergency patching for this particular issue, though regular update schedules should continue.
Broader Implications for Browser Security
This vulnerability serves as another reminder of the persistent memory safety challenges in modern browsers. WebAudio joins a growing list of browser components that have contained memory safety issues, including JavaScript engines, rendering pipelines, and network stacks. Each of these components processes untrusted web content, making them attractive targets for attackers.
The macOS-specific nature of CVE-2026-5886 also highlights how platform differences can introduce unique security considerations. Browser developers must maintain separate code paths for different operating systems, and security flaws can emerge in platform-specific implementations even when the core logic appears sound.
Best Practices for Users and Administrators
Beyond immediate patching, several practices can help mitigate risks from similar vulnerabilities:
For individual users:
- Enable automatic updates for Chrome and other browsers
- Consider using browser sandboxing features where available
- Be cautious with websites requesting extensive audio processing capabilities
- Keep macOS itself updated with the latest security patches
For enterprise administrators:
- Implement aggressive patch management policies for browsers
- Consider deploying additional memory protection technologies
- Monitor for unusual browser behavior that might indicate exploitation attempts
- Educate users about the importance of keeping browsers updated
The Ongoing Memory Safety Challenge
CVE-2026-5886 represents another data point in the ongoing struggle against memory safety vulnerabilities in complex software systems. Despite significant investments in security hardening, memory issues continue to account for a substantial percentage of browser vulnerabilities. The WebAudio component's complexity—it must handle real-time audio processing while interacting with both web content and operating system audio APIs—creates numerous opportunities for implementation errors.
Browser developers continue to explore various approaches to this problem, including increased use of memory-safe languages, improved fuzzing techniques, and architectural changes that reduce attack surface. However, the sheer complexity of modern browsers means vulnerabilities will likely continue to emerge in unexpected places.
Looking Forward: Browser Security Evolution
The disclosure of CVE-2026-5886 comes amid broader industry efforts to improve memory safety. Google's own work on the Rust-based Crates project and Microsoft's increasing use of memory-safe languages in Windows components reflect growing recognition that traditional C++ development carries inherent security risks.
For WebAudio specifically, future security improvements might include:
- More extensive bounds checking in audio buffer operations
- Improved isolation between web content and browser audio processing
- Enhanced fuzzing coverage for platform-specific audio implementations
- Potential migration of performance-critical audio code to memory-safe languages
Users should expect to see continued investment in browser security architectures, but they must also maintain their own vigilance through prompt patching and sensible security practices. The reality of modern web browsing is that vulnerabilities will continue to be discovered and patched—the key is minimizing the window of exposure between disclosure and remediation.
While CVE-2026-5886 has been addressed through Chrome updates, its existence underscores the need for ongoing attention to browser security. As web technologies grow more complex and powerful, the attack surface expands correspondingly. Regular updates, layered security defenses, and user awareness remain essential components of effective browser security in an increasingly connected digital environment.